Calculate Volume Ratio |
Calculate an observed volume obtained from dividing the Remote Terminal Unit (RTU) volume by the host calculated volume. |
|
|
Enable Automatic GQ Download |
Enables the automatic download of the connected zone gas analysis when the defined deadbands have been exceeded. |
|
|
Pulse EFM Volume Ratio Check |
Enable |
Select the checkbox to enable the Pulse EFM Volume Ratio Check. Note: Property Validation Checking is performed on the High and Low Threshold values. For more information, refer to Meter properties validation checking. |
